Disruptive Technology and Accounting Practice in Africa

Obiora Peters, Emeka PhD

Abstract

This research work explores how disruptive technology of Internet of things (IoT), Artificial intelligence (AI), and Big Data (BD) affect the efficiency of accounting practices (EAP) in Africa. The study sampled 3-countries of uneven years on a purposive sample of a population of 54 African countries, making a balanced panel of 30 country-year observations. The analysis of the effects of these technologies on the quality, timely nature, and transparency of financial reporting was presented by the use of a fixed effects regression model. The findings indicate that the effect of IoT on the accounting efficiency is the strongest and significant with the effect of AI reaching the second-best attributed amount with a significant effect. Conversely, the correlation between Big Data and all sample characteristics is negligible and negative, which may indicate low use or problems with implementation amongst the sampled nations. These results correlate with Diffusion of Innovation Theory & the Technology Acceptance Model, which may demonstrate the role of perceived usefulness, Infrastructure, and propensity to adopt in determining the efficiency of these technologies. The research makes conclusion that, IoT and AI are the two important drivers of accounting transformation in Africa, but more investment in the quality of data infrastructures and analytics capabilities is necessary towards achieving the potential of Big Data. It advises that there is need to focus on integrating of IoT and AI in accounting systems in order to enhance financial accountability and decision-making within the continent.
